Transaction 7c3acfc42dcd4ba3665440c0d008bf15b231fc33d9e3eae33f70cc9c18789a0e
1 Input
1 Output
-
7c3acfc42dcd4ba3665440c0d008bf15b231fc33d9e3eae33f70cc9c18789a0e:0
- value
- 5056116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c37af967a0ca4593816f8255981bd670792f1a3 OP_EQUAL
- address
- MWtmDtrjQUB5b1L21qjkoM6Y4S6A9aAvSh